Specialized analytical, intelligence, and operational solutions for U.S. intelligence, DoD, homeland security, law enforcement domains, and more.Firebird AST is seeking an onsite Data Scientist SME in Albuquerque, NM to assist the Nuclear Technologies Detection (NTD) Division in providing high-level expert A&AS support to the Defense Threat Reduction Information Analysis Center (DTRIAC). Must have Secret clearance and the ability to attain and hold a Top Secret clearance. Travel is expected (15% to 30%).
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Develop new methods for extracting data/information from Department of Defense nuclear testing operations and translation of nuclear effects information for DoD, DOE, and Interagency stakeholders.
- Support general Nuclear Information Analysis Center (IAC) missions with external partners.
- Provide technical guidance to requests for support (RFS) and information retrieval related to nuclear weapon systems, testing, and simulation cases.
- Provide technical oversight for critical internal and external missions with performing contractors.
- Provide recommendations for technical solutions related to analysis, operations, and data manipulation with DTRIAC resources.
- Support the transformation of DTRIAC collection to a modern framework with a diverse team of technical disciplines.
- Analyze and recommending current and future mission needs to government and military management at various levels.
- Aide in optimizing the management of physical-to-digital data conversion within DTRIAC for various mission needs.
- Execute analytical studies with the Information Analysis Center.
- Identify of relevant data sources and sets for different types of users with understanding of the greater DTRIAC collection.
- Research and evaluate high performance computing tools, programs, and algorithms for future scientific technical data curation.
- Write and provide technical reports and white papers describing state-of-the-art technology and methodology research, evaluation, and recommendations.
- Travel: 15%-30%.
- Work with industry to share DTRA’s AL/ML/DS needs, facilitate discussions and demonstrations, and understand the state-of-the-art AI/ML/DS technologies offered by industry.
- Support the development of briefings, white papers, articles on DTRA’s AI/ML/DS work in response to DTRA senior leadership requests, VIP visits, RFIs/taskers, and other requests as required.
- Work with DTRA IT on data management efforts, and infrastructure needed for AI/ML/DS development and use.
- Support the deployment of AI/ML/DS capabilities within DTRA, as needed.
